Luckily, the Gambling Act of 2005 hasnt hurt the UK gambling industry too badly. In fact, the law that was designed to keep gambling under control hasnt been used much as opposed to say the UIGEA in the United States. But just recently, weve seen the act rear its head in a case against a Cheshire pub that may have a whole lot of people wanting to stick to online poker from now on.
The UK Gambling Commission, which was formed as a result of the Gambling Act of 2005, recently commissioned three men for organising poker games out of the Cherry Tree pub based in Runcorn, Cheshire. The three gentlemen who were busted for setting up real money poker tables in their pub were cited for holding illegal games.As a direct result of being commissioned, the pub will bound to be under a very strict watch.
The Gambling Commissions Regional North West Compliance Manager, Alan Green, was happy with the way things were dealt with and said, This investigation is a good example of joint partnership working together to keep gambling fair and safe for everyone in Cheshire. The case serves as a reminder to those responsible for managing pubs of their responsibility to monitor gaming on their premises. The investigation started after it was discovered that the three men were holding games in their pub with buy-ins higher than the £5 limits allowed under the 2005 law.
And while three pub owners being commissioned for their actions arent enough to incite a worldwide panic, it is enough to have other pub owners worried about poker games they hold in their bar.
